Medical ICU and Neuro ICU:

  • Administering solutions and medications such as vasopressors and sedatives
  • Managing airway
  • Controlling body temperature
  • Facilitating brain death testing
  • Managing drains, including extraventricular drains (EVD) in the brain
  • Administering medication
  • Monitoring intracerebral pressure (ICP) levels
  • Assessing neurological conscious and unconscious patients
  • Overseeing organ donation and procurement
  • Supporting and educating patient and family
  • Providing palliative and end-of-life care.

Cardiac Med Surg unit:

  • Patient Assessment: Conducting comprehensive assessments of patients, including physical examinations, reviewing medical histories, and identifying any changes in the patient's condition
  • Medication Administration
  • Wound Care: Dressing and caring for surgical wounds, incisions, and other types of wounds to prevent infection and promote healing
  • Monitoring Vital Signs
  • IV Therapy: Initiating and managing intravenous (IV) lines to administer fluids, medications, and other treatments
  • Postoperative Care: Providing specialized care to patients recovering from surgery, ensuring they are comfortable, managing pain, and monitoring for any post-surgical complications
  • Patient Education: Educating patients and their families about their medical conditions, treatments, and necessary lifestyle modifications for optimal recovery and health
  • Collaboration with Healthcare Team: Working closely with physicians, surgeons, other nurses, and healthcare professionals to develop and implement patient care plans
  • Responding to Emergencies: Being prepared to respond quickly to emergencies and crises, such as cardiac arrest or respiratory distress, to provide life-saving interventions
  • Discharge Planning: Assisting in developing discharge plans, arranging for home care or other necessary services, and ensuring patients are adequately prepared to continue their recovery after leaving the hospital
  • Infection Control: Following strict infection control protocols to prevent the spread of infections within the healthcare facility
